Commitment to safeguarding

Central Region Schools Trust is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children,
young people and vulnerable adults and expects all staff and volunteers to share this commitment.
As part of our stringent recruitment process, all applicants undergo thorough child protection
screening, encompassing checks with previous employers and an enhanced DBS disclosure, in strict
alignment with the 'Keeping Children Safe in Education' guidelines, which also includes an online
search for all shortlisted candidates.
